Subject: Re: [PATCH v4 2/7] ASoC: codecs: wcd937x-sdw: add SoundWire driver

On 5/16/2024 5:17 PM, Mark Brown wrote:
> On Thu, May 16, 2024 at 10:17:56AM +0530, Mohammad Rafi Shaik wrote:
> 
>> +static const struct reg_default wcd937x_defaults[] = {
> 
>> +	{ WCD937X_DIGITAL_EFUSE_REG_0,				0x00 },
>> +	{ WCD937X_DIGITAL_EFUSE_REG_1,				0xff },
>> +	{ WCD937X_DIGITAL_EFUSE_REG_2,				0xff },
>> +	{ WCD937X_DIGITAL_EFUSE_REG_3,				0xff },
> 
> Given the name I'd expect these to vary per device so not have default
> values.  In general ID, status or volatile registers probably shouldn't
> have defaults since they should be read from the device.
>

>> +static bool wcd937x_readonly_register(struct device *dev, unsigned int reg)
>> +{
>> +	switch (reg) {
> 
>> +	case WCD937X_DIGITAL_CHIP_ID0:
>> +	case WCD937X_DIGITAL_CHIP_ID1:
>> +	case WCD937X_DIGITAL_CHIP_ID2:
>> +	case WCD937X_DIGITAL_CHIP_ID3:
> 
>> +	case WCD937X_DIGITAL_EFUSE_REG_0:
>> +	case WCD937X_DIGITAL_EFUSE_REG_1:
>> +	case WCD937X_DIGITAL_EFUSE_REG_2:
> 
>> +	.readable_reg = wcd937x_readable_register,
>> +	.writeable_reg = wcd937x_rdwr_register,
>> +	.volatile_reg = wcd937x_readonly_register,
> 
> It's not a bug per se since things will work but you should probably
> have separate volatile and read only checks, things like the ID and
> efuse registers are read only but they shouldn't vary at runtime so
> could be cached and not volatile.
